Interview With Ronnie Line, creator of the SnapTail Fishing System

Varien office pic

Like most experienced fishermen, Ronnie Line is constantly thinking about ways to improve his catch. After years of tournament and recreational fishing, he hit upon a concept that would take the fishing industry by storm: the SnapTail lure. It’s a concept as simple as it is revolutionary – a bait with interchangeable parts. The SnapTail worm has a space at the end of the tail where different colored snaps can be popped into place in a matter of seconds, instantly changing the presentation of the lure.

Ronnie Line explains why he came up with the SnapTail concept: “I was looking to create a worm that had a different presentation, something totally different than any fishing worm on the market,” said Line. “And I needed something that was quick and easy to use when your out on the water and the fish are hitting – the fish aren’t going to wait for you to change baits if they don’t like the one you’re using,” he laughed.

“”Plus,“ he continued, “as an angler, I was tired of having to buy the same worm but with different colored tails. At any given time I could have 5 to 6 of the same worms with different colored tails. It took up a lot of space in my tackle box, so I though I should come up with a feature that would change the look of the worm without the hassle of bringing along a ton of tackle. I designed these lightweight snaps to pop off and on easily, changing the appearance of the worm without changing the action.”

Line explains how SnapTail’s unique design attracts fish: “The lure’s wide tail gives fish a better chance to see the bait.† The tail comes back in the same position every time when working the worm.† No other lure on the market has that kind of memory. SnapTail expands and then automatically contracts.† With most soft plastic worms today, the body and tail straighten out and both lift up like a pencil.

The Snap Tail is different since the body always stays down level where the memory keeps the tail’s S-Type shape.”
